Is a standard fence strong enough for Long Island's wind?
Not without engineering. Brentwood's 120 MPH V-ult wind load rating dictates specific post spacing, concrete footing size, and bracket strength. A fence not designed to ASCE 7-22 standards for this wind speed will likely fail during peak storm season gusts, especially in exposed areas near Brentwood State Park.

What is required before digging fence post holes?
You must contact New York 811 for a utility locate at least two full business days before excavation. Hitting a gas, electric, or fiber line in Brentwood Central is a major liability causing service outages and repair costs. Why must fence posts in Brentwood be set so deep?
The 30-inch frost line depth in Brentwood Central is a critical structural requirement. Footings and posts not set below this line are subject to frost heave, which will lift and crack the fence. Following IRC standards for this depth prevents the cyclical failure common in our neighborhood after winter thaws.

What are the fence height and placement rules for my Brentwood property?
Town of Islip code enforces a 4-foot height limit in front yards and 6 feet in rear yards, with a 0-foot setback allowing installation directly on the property line. For corner lots, maintaining clear 'sight triangles' at intersections is non-negotiable, especially near high-traffic corridors like I-495, to ensure driver visibility.
What is the best fencing material for Brentwood's soil and pest conditions?
Material compatibility is essential. With moderate soil corrosivity, aluminum or steel must be hot-dipped galvanized or powder-coated. Given the moderate termite risk, avoid wood posts in direct ground contact. Using stainless steel fasteners prevents rust streaks that degrade appearance and structural integrity.
Can a smart gate system meet New York's pool fence code?
Yes, but integration is key. The NYS building code requires a pool barrier of 48 to 60 inches with a self-closing, self-latching gate.
